Movies
TV Shows
Actors
Michi Barall
Oct 25, 1970 (54 years old) in Toronto, Ontario, Canada
Known For
Law & Order
Third Watch
New Amsterdam
Personal Velocity
King of the Corner
Credits
2008 ·
New Amsterdam
as Martha Fox
2005 ·
I Will Avenge You, Iago!
as Helen
2004 ·
King of the Corner
as Belinda
2002 ·
Personal Velocity
as Felicia Wong
1999 ·
Third Watch
as Ellen McKinley
1990 ·
Law & Order
as Akiki Shindo